Richard Noel Guinness was born on 22 December 1870. He was the son of Henry Guinness and Emmelina Brown.
He married Mary Stokes, daughter of Henry Stokes, in July 1894. He died on 30 September 1960 at age 89. Richard Noel Guinness usually went by his middle name of Noel. He was educated at Uppingham School, Uppingham, England.1 He graduated from Trinity College, Oxford University, Oxford, Oxfordshire, England, in 1893 with a Bachelor of Arts (B.A.). He was a practising solicitor. He was a partner of Guinness Mahon. He held the office of Justice of the Peace (J.P.) for County Dublin. He was Commissioner of Irish Lights. He was chairman of Guinness & Mahon in 1942.
